Table of Contents
ToggleThiết Kế Ứng Dụng Profile: Tối Ưu Hóa Trải Nghiệm Người Dùng và Giao Diện
Trong thời đại công nghệ số ngày nay, ứng dụng profile đã trở thành một phần không thể thiếu trong việc tương tác giữa người dùng và các dịch vụ trực tuyến. Một thiết kế ứng dụng profile tốt không chỉ giúp người dùng dễ dàng quản lý thông tin cá nhân mà còn cải thiện trải nghiệm người dùng (UX) và tăng tính hiệu quả của ứng dụng. Bài viết này sẽ đi sâu vào phân tích các yếu tố quan trọng trong thiết kế ứng dụng profile, từ giao diện người dùng (UI) đến các tính năng cần thiết, nhằm giúp bạn xây dựng một ứng dụng profile hoàn hảo.
1. Tại Sao Thiết Kế Ứng Dụng Profile Quan Trọng?
Ứng dụng profile là nơi lưu trữ tất cả thông tin cá nhân của người dùng, từ tên, tuổi, địa chỉ email đến các dữ liệu quan trọng khác như sở thích, lịch sử mua hàng, hay thậm chí là các tương tác xã hội. Do đó, một thiết kế tốt không chỉ giúp người dùng dễ dàng truy cập và chỉnh sửa thông tin mà còn phải mang lại sự tiện lợi và bảo mật.
Lý Do Thiết Kế Ứng Dụng Profile Quan Trọng:
- Cải thiện trải nghiệm người dùng (UX): Một giao diện trực quan giúp người dùng dễ dàng sử dụng và điều hướng.
- Tăng tính tương tác: Người dùng có thể cập nhật trạng thái, thay đổi ảnh đại diện hoặc chia sẻ thông tin dễ dàng hơn.
- Bảo mật cao: Thiết kế ứng dụng cần đảm bảo rằng thông tin cá nhân của người dùng được bảo mật an toàn.
- Tính linh hoạt và cá nhân hóa: Người dùng có thể tùy chỉnh các phần trong hồ sơ cá nhân để phù hợp với nhu cầu của mình.
2. Các Yếu Tố Cần Có Trong Thiết Kế Ứng Dụng Profile
2.1. Giao Diện Người Dùng (UI) Thân Thiện
Một trong những yếu tố quan trọng trong thiết kế ứng dụng profile là giao diện người dùng (UI). Giao diện cần phải đơn giản, dễ nhìn và dễ sử dụng. UI của ứng dụng profile nên cung cấp các chức năng dễ dàng điều chỉnh và thay đổi. Ví dụ, người dùng có thể dễ dàng chỉnh sửa ảnh đại diện, thay đổi thông tin cá nhân hoặc thêm các chi tiết bổ sung vào hồ sơ.
Các yếu tố cần chú ý khi thiết kế UI:
- Màu sắc: Màu sắc cần phải hài hòa và dễ nhìn. Tránh sử dụng quá nhiều màu sắc chói mắt hoặc quá rối.
- Cấu trúc rõ ràng: Sắp xếp thông tin theo các nhóm rõ ràng như “Thông tin cá nhân”, “Lịch sử hoạt động”, “Cài đặt”.
- Thanh điều hướng (Navigation Bar): Cung cấp thanh điều hướng dễ dàng giúp người dùng dễ dàng di chuyển giữa các phần của ứng dụng.
2.2. Tính Năng Quản Lý Thông Tin Cá Nhân
Thông tin cá nhân là yếu tố trung tâm trong ứng dụng profile. Người dùng phải có khả năng cập nhật, sửa đổi và quản lý tất cả các thông tin cá nhân của mình. Điều này bao gồm:
- Ảnh đại diện và ảnh bìa: Một tính năng cho phép người dùng tải lên và thay đổi ảnh đại diện hoặc ảnh bìa của mình.
- Thông tin cá nhân: Bao gồm tên, địa chỉ email, số điện thoại, vị trí, và các thông tin bổ sung khác.
- Lịch sử hoạt động: Lưu trữ các hoạt động của người dùng trên ứng dụng, giúp họ dễ dàng truy cập lại thông tin đã thực hiện.
2.3. Tính Năng Tương Tác Và Mạng Xã Hội
Ngày nay, ứng dụng profile không chỉ đơn thuần là nơi lưu trữ thông tin mà còn là một công cụ để tương tác với bạn bè và người khác. Các tính năng như bình luận, chia sẻ, hoặc kết nối mạng xã hội là rất quan trọng trong việc xây dựng cộng đồng và thúc đẩy sự tương tác giữa người dùng.
Các tính năng mạng xã hội nên có:
- Chia sẻ trạng thái: Người dùng có thể cập nhật trạng thái của mình, chia sẻ ảnh hoặc video.
- Tích hợp mạng xã hội: Liên kết với các nền tảng mạng xã hội như Facebook, Instagram để người dùng có thể đồng bộ hóa hồ sơ của họ trên các nền tảng này.
- Nhắn tin trực tiếp: Một tính năng cho phép người dùng giao tiếp với bạn bè hoặc đối tác qua ứng dụng.
2.4. Tính Năng Tìm Kiếm và Bộ Lọc
Một ứng dụng profile tốt cần có tính năng tìm kiếm mạnh mẽ để người dùng có thể dễ dàng tìm kiếm thông tin. Điều này đặc biệt quan trọng khi ứng dụng chứa lượng lớn dữ liệu. Bộ lọc cũng rất quan trọng, giúp người dùng thu hẹp kết quả tìm kiếm và nhanh chóng tìm được thông tin họ cần.
Các tính năng tìm kiếm nên có:
- Tìm kiếm thông tin người dùng: Giúp người dùng tìm kiếm bạn bè, đồng nghiệp hoặc các mối quan hệ khác dựa trên tên, địa chỉ hoặc các tiêu chí khác.
- Bộ lọc thông tin: Cung cấp các bộ lọc để người dùng có thể sắp xếp thông tin theo các tiêu chí như thời gian, độ phổ biến, hoặc các thuộc tính cá nhân.
3. Tính Năng Bảo Mật và Quyền Riêng Tư
Bảo mật luôn là yếu tố quan trọng trong mọi ứng dụng, đặc biệt là với ứng dụng profile nơi chứa đựng rất nhiều thông tin cá nhân. Bạn cần phải đảm bảo rằng các thông tin của người dùng được bảo vệ an toàn khỏi các nguy cơ tấn công hoặc rò rỉ.
Các tính năng bảo mật nên có:
- Xác thực hai yếu tố (2FA): Đảm bảo rằng chỉ người dùng thực sự mới có thể truy cập vào tài khoản của họ.
- Mã hóa thông tin: Mã hóa dữ liệu người dùng để tránh bị rò rỉ trong trường hợp bị xâm nhập.
- Cài đặt quyền riêng tư: Cho phép người dùng kiểm soát thông tin nào họ muốn chia sẻ và thông tin nào cần giữ riêng tư.
4. Tối Ưu Hóa Trải Nghiệm Người Dùng (UX)
Trải nghiệm người dùng (UX) là yếu tố then chốt giúp ứng dụng profile trở nên hấp dẫn và dễ sử dụng. Một ứng dụng có giao diện đẹp nhưng khó sử dụng sẽ không thể giữ chân người dùng lâu dài. Do đó, bạn cần tối ưu hóa các yếu tố sau:
- Tốc độ ứng dụng: Ứng dụng profile cần phải nhanh chóng và mượt mà, không gặp phải tình trạng giật lag hoặc chậm trễ.
- Khả năng tương thích trên nhiều nền tảng: Đảm bảo rằng ứng dụng hoạt động tốt trên cả thiết bị di động và máy tính để bàn.
- Hướng dẫn sử dụng: Cung cấp các chỉ dẫn rõ ràng và dễ hiểu cho người dùng mới, giúp họ nhanh chóng làm quen với ứng dụng.
5. Kết Luận
Thiết kế một ứng dụng profile không chỉ đơn thuần là việc xây dựng một giao diện đẹp mà còn phải đảm bảo các tính năng cần thiết để người dùng có thể tương tác, bảo mật và quản lý thông tin của mình một cách hiệu quả. Việc tối ưu hóa giao diện người dùng, kết hợp với các tính năng hữu ích và bảo mật chặt chẽ sẽ giúp bạn tạo ra một ứng dụng profile mạnh mẽ, thu hút người dùng và nâng cao trải nghiệm người dùng.
FAQs
-
Ứng dụng profile có cần thiết phải tích hợp mạng xã hội không?
- Trả lời: Không bắt buộc, nhưng việc tích hợp mạng xã hội giúp người dùng dễ dàng chia sẻ thông tin và tương tác với bạn bè hoặc cộng đồng, điều này có thể tăng tính tương tác và hấp dẫn của ứng dụng.
-
Làm thế nào để bảo vệ thông tin người dùng trong ứng dụng profile?
- Trả lời: Cần mã hóa thông tin, áp dụng xác thực hai yếu tố (2FA) và cho phép người dùng kiểm soát quyền riêng tư của mình để bảo vệ thông tin cá nhân.
-
Ứng dụng profile có thể hoạt động tốt trên cả điện thoại và máy tính không?
- Trả lời: Có, việc tối ưu hóa ứng dụng trên cả hai nền tảng là rất quan trọng để mang đến trải nghiệm người dùng mượt mà và thuận tiện.